  1. The most common cause of vertigo is benign positional paroxysmal vertigo (BPPV). This is caused by crystals in the balance centre of your inner ear moving out of place. Vertigo often gets better without treatment. Your doctor may recommend exercises or medicines that can help.

  6. Feb 9, 2024 · Vertigo is the sensation that either your body or your environment is moving (usually spinning). Vertigo can be a symptom of many different illnesses and disorders.
